Qò stó:méx is a documentary about the indigenous community of Tsleil Waututh and their fight to protect their land against the Trans Mountain Expansion Project. Tsleil Waututh is located just off the Burrard Inlet in North Vancouver, British Columbia. Directly across from Tsleil Waututh is the proposed Trans Mountain Pipeline Expansion, which poses a huge risk to their way of life, which relies on their Land and Waters.
